77A 70°C oil temperature is normal for a BMW 5 Series. The normal oil temperature range for a BMW 5 Series is between 70°C and 90°C. For the engine to operate properly, it must maintain a normal working temperature range. If the engine temperature is too high or too low, it will affect the engine's performance.
Under normal circumstances, the engine oil's working temperature is generally between 70°C and 90°C. During aggressive driving or when the engine is under high load, the temperature may rise to around 100°C-110°C, which is still considered normal. However, if the oil temperature consistently exceeds 120°C, it requires immediate inspection to avoid potential damage.
Engine overheating is a common issue. Causes and solutions for high engine temperature include:
- Low coolant level: Coolant is the primary heat dissipation medium in the engine cooling system. Insufficient coolant severely impacts the system's ability to dissipate heat. If the engine overheats, check the coolant level after the engine cools down and refill it to the standard level.
- Cooling system component failure: Malfunctions in components like the electric fan, water pump, or thermostat can lead to cooling system failure. Use specialized diagnostic tools to identify the issue and repair or replace the faulty parts based on error codes.
- Clogged radiator: The radiator, located at the front of the vehicle, is crucial for heat exchange. Debris such as pollen can accumulate on its surface, hindering heat dissipation and causing the engine to overheat. It is recommended to clean the radiator once every summer.
If the engine coolant temperature is too high, it is advised to stop driving immediately, inspect for faults, and prevent further damage to the engine due to excessive heat.

December 9, 2025